    A purple haze drifts into the air as dismounted Soldiers from for the 1st Battalion, 64th Armor Regiment “Desert Rogues,” 2nd Armored Brigade Combat Team, 3rd Infantry Division, react to a simulated chemical hazard during one of the engagements for the Rogues’ Bradley Fighting Vehicle Gunnery Table XII, held here at the Digital Multi-Purpose Range Complex, Sept. 4. The GTXII is one of the pinnacle training events for a combined arms battalion, incorporating direct and indirect fires, and mounted and dismounted live fire scenarios at the platoon level.
